uPVC

uPVC is a material that is popular for doors and windows because it comes with a myriad of benefits. uPVC is not only affordable and easy to maintain, it also adds a stylish appearance to your home. It is available in a variety of styles, including thicker frames that can create a bold statement, or thin profiles that offer a less cluttered look. Furthermore, you can pick from a wide range of colors, from subtle shades to vibrant hues that can be a perfect match for the decor of your home.

UPVC windows offer superior thermal insulation and are energy efficient. This helps regulate the temperature inside your home throughout the year, and also reduces your heating bills. In addition, uPVC is durable and will not rot or warp from exposure to moisture or sunlight. Therefore, UPVC windows last for a long time and require less maintenance than traditional wooden frames.

You can also choose from a variety of finishes and styles for a uPVC product. For instance, you could choose a cottage style window that mimics the design of traditional Victorian windows. You can also opt for a tilt and turn window, which functions as a casement, but allows you to alter the opening's angle. Certain uPVC window designs feature a wood grain finish, that makes them look similar to wooden windows. This improves the aesthetic appeal of your home.

Aluminium

The thin frames of aluminium windows allow more light to enter your home, increasing the brightness of living spaces and giving an airy feeling to your home. Aluminium is also extremely strong and highly rigid, meaning that it's not susceptible to warping or rust and you don't have to be concerned about your aluminium double glazing repairs near me glazing getting worse over time. You can easily keep your aluminium frames in great condition by wiping them clean with a the help of a damp rag to eliminate any dust or dirt.

Aluminium double glazing has excellent thermal properties, which helps to reduce your energy costs and carbon footprint. It allows warm air inside while keeping cold air out. This is achieved by using polyamide insulating barriers that are embedded into the aluminium frame. They function as a barrier between heat and cold. It is important to know that not all double-glazed windows are created equal. Also, you should be aware of some illegal sales tactics employed by double glazing companies.

One of the most well-known tricks employed by unscrupulous salespeople selling double glazing is to offer what appears to be significant discounts in relation to the price of your windows and doors. This is usually accompanied with the false claim that the scheme is only available for a specific period of period to convince you to purchase within the timeframe.

This strategy works because it leverages your emotions and the tendency to be positive when you receive a seemingly generous offer. It is crucial to remember that no double glazed product can be offered at no cost and such offers are in fact a very high-pressure sales technique that is designed to steal your hard-earned cash.

To make a reliable price comparison, you should always request quotes from at minimum 4 different companies. Also, make sure that the company is registered with FCA (Financial Conduct Authority). This will provide you with peace of mind in the event of any issues.

Double glazed windows are primarily used for thermal insulation. They help keep your home warm during the winter months and block cold air from entering during summer. It is this ability to hold the heat in a space that has caused the building regulations to stipulate that all replacement windows must be at least double-glazed and C rating.

The insulated glass unit is located in a frame made of uPVC, aluminum frame or a timber frame. It consists of two panes that are separated by a spacer and filled with gas that is insulating. The spacer bars function as a thermal bridge and stop heat transfer across the gap. The gas, which is typically Argon slows down heat conduction and prevents heat from escaping out of the window.
